HectorDuino

Placez ici vos trucs et astuces, étalez sans retenue votre savoir-faire et votre science qui va nous permettre de redonner une apparence neuve et fonctionnelle à nos bouzes.

Modérateurs : Carl, Papy.G, fneck

Avatar de l’utilisateur
Carl
Modérateur
Messages : 12347
Inscription : 08 avr. 2007 13:21
Localisation : http://www.doledujura.fr
Contact :

Re: HectorDuino

Message par Carl »

Bien reçu,
Merci Joël.
Carl
Falkayn
Messages : 497
Inscription : 12 juin 2018 18:18
Localisation : Montpellier

Re: HectorDuino

Message par Falkayn »

J'ai enfin eut le temps de faire mon interface pour mon HRX

Mais je fais face à un problème étrange.

Lorsque j'accède au menu de l'hectorduino via 4, les touches du clavier ne correspondent pas à la frappe pour beaucoup d'entre elles.


J'ai vérifié 3 fois le câble, reflashé l'arduino avec une version plus ancienne du code. Remplacer les 2 Rom du HRX avec des images (http://hectorvictor.free.fr/)
Toujours le même soucis.

N'ayant pas de deuxième hector compatible avec l'hectorduino, je suis un peu coincé.
azertuiop donne ajebdieioà
qsdfghjklm est presque correct (sauf q qui donne a)
wxcvbn donne ghcfbn
la rangée des chiffres donnent également des truc bizzare.

Les touches sont toujours les mêmes, bien évidement pour le forth, cela fonctionne parfaitement.

Quelqu'un aurait une idée? le 8255 serait-il la source ? Mauvais flashage de l'arduino avec une bibliothèque obsolète ou trop récente et incompatible?
Pièces jointes
hector.jpg
hector.jpg (77.29 Kio) Consulté 323 fois
clavier.JPG
clavier.JPG (60.63 Kio) Consulté 323 fois
Dernière modification par Falkayn le 24 mai 2022 16:13, modifié 2 fois.
Recherche : National JR-800 - Husky 16/80 & fc486 - TO16
Echange : Mac Plus&Classic - Amstrad PPC512 - Sharp ...
Avatar de l’utilisateur
6502man
Messages : 11399
Inscription : 12 avr. 2007 22:46
Localisation : VAR
Contact :

Re: HectorDuino

Message par 6502man »

Il semblerais que la colonne 4 et 6 soit inversées.
Phil.

www.6502man.com

To bit or not to bit.
1 or 0.
Falkayn
Messages : 497
Inscription : 12 juin 2018 18:18
Localisation : Montpellier

Re: HectorDuino

Message par Falkayn »

oui , mais comment expliquer que seul avec l'hectorduino sur son interface ca plante?
j'ai aucun problème sur forth avec l'hectorduino branché.

J'ai testé sur 2 arduino mega, Alim Hector et externe. Toujours le même soucis.
Recherche : National JR-800 - Husky 16/80 & fc486 - TO16
Echange : Mac Plus&Classic - Amstrad PPC512 - Sharp ...
Avatar de l’utilisateur
6502man
Messages : 11399
Inscription : 12 avr. 2007 22:46
Localisation : VAR
Contact :

Re: HectorDuino

Message par 6502man »

D'après le schéma je vois pas d'interférence avec le 8255 hormis le port datas mais il est sur les lignes pas sur les colonnes.
ensuite A0-A2 sont utilisés pour les colonnes, peut être inspecter le 74LS13x et les diodes ?
schemas techniques HRX - page 12.jpg
schemas techniques HRX - page 12.jpg (184.9 Kio) Consulté 297 fois
Phil.

www.6502man.com

To bit or not to bit.
1 or 0.
Falkayn
Messages : 497
Inscription : 12 juin 2018 18:18
Localisation : Montpellier

Re: HectorDuino

Message par Falkayn »

Je me repenche sur le câble.


Visiblement le projet est parti d'un câble imprimante modifié...
Moi de 2 connecteurs indépendant que j'ai relié en fonction du tableau de correspondance...

Mais sur un câble imprimante, la partie centronique montre beaucoup de point reliés en une masse commune.

Bref, peut être que le soucis vient du câble que j'ai fabriqué avec des masses non reliées.

Sur les 2 câbles imprimante que j'ai ouvert j'ai 17 à 18 fils... Pas les 25 de la tables de correspondance...
J'en déduis que plusieurs du tableau sont des masses à relier entre elles...


Mais ça m'explique pas pourquoi ça affiche des caractères autres que ceux de la touche... L'arduino interprète la tape des touches et renvoi le résultat à l'écran ? Pour intercepter les commandes ?
Bizarre.
Dernière modification par Falkayn le 24 mai 2022 18:03, modifié 1 fois.
Recherche : National JR-800 - Husky 16/80 & fc486 - TO16
Echange : Mac Plus&Classic - Amstrad PPC512 - Sharp ...
Avatar de l’utilisateur
6502man
Messages : 11399
Inscription : 12 avr. 2007 22:46
Localisation : VAR
Contact :

Re: HectorDuino

Message par 6502man »

Le schéma de la prise Centronics :
schemas techniques HRX - page 04.jpg
schemas techniques HRX - page 04.jpg (126.95 Kio) Consulté 285 fois
Phil.

www.6502man.com

To bit or not to bit.
1 or 0.
Falkayn
Messages : 497
Inscription : 12 juin 2018 18:18
Localisation : Montpellier

Re: HectorDuino

Message par Falkayn »

J'ai résolu mon problème.

C'était bien le 8255. En fouillant dans mes stocks j'en ai retrouvé un dans la caisse d'un don.
(béni soit le donateur anonyme et qu'il repose en paix au paradis des électroniciens)

J'avais du le shooter durant mes premiers tests… Ou bien il était déjà foireux.

Mais ouf la logique de fonctionnement, faut si faire. Mais le principal, c'est que ça marche....


:D :D :D
Recherche : National JR-800 - Husky 16/80 & fc486 - TO16
Echange : Mac Plus&Classic - Amstrad PPC512 - Sharp ...
Répondre